I'm the founder of a CE startup based out of Toronto, Canada. Due to the nature of our products, when looking for our first office space it was important that whatever space we ended up leasing was noise friendly. I have a small project studio that had just started picking up steam and attracting some cool bands. So one day I was at the studio bitching about the cost of noise friendly space that you could actually bring a prospective client to, and a conversation followed from a couple of members of a band that was recording that day. Turned out that they were taking care of a free standing one story building for a family friend that was attached to a graveyard. Actually it's where the tomb stones used to get made (DUN DUN DUN). Anyway, they brought me over to check it out and it was perfect. I asked them how much, they speculated on a price (which was very reasonable, below market at the time) so I told them if they could get me into the space for the price they were suggesting I'd let them stay in the upstairs loft space in exchange for helping out with the utility bills. Win win. The deal went through, so now my start up has a fantastic office space, and an in house rock band(aweeesome). It's been a really interesting experience as we've both been hurtling towards our respective launches, it's amazing how much cross over there's been with regards to product launch even though the product is so completely different.
